#712d03 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#712d03 is composed of 44.3% red, 17.6% green and 1.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 60.2% magenta, 97.3% yellow and 55.7% black. It has a hue angle of 22.9 degrees, a saturation of 94.8% and a lightness of 22.7%. #712d03 color hex could be obtained by blending #e25a06 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663300.

● #712d03 color description : Very dark orange [Brown tone].
The hexadecimal color #712d03 has RGB values of R:113, G:45, B:3 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.6, Y:0.97, K:0.56. Its decimal value is 7417091.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#110700 is the darkest color, while #fffefd is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3b3a39 is the less saturated color, while #712d03 is the most saturated one.
